Avocado Cottage Cheese Blend (Print Version)

A creamy blend of ripe avocado and cottage cheese with fresh lemon and herbs for snacking or spreading.

# What You Need:

→ Base

01 - 1 large ripe avocado, peeled and pitted
02 - 1 cup cottage cheese (full-fat preferred)

→ Flavorings

03 - 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
04 - 1 small garlic clove, minced
05 - 2 tablespoons fresh chives, finely chopped
06 - 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
07 - 1/4 teaspoon sea salt, or to taste

→ Optional Add-ins

08 - 1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
09 - 1 tablespoon extra virgin olive oil

# Directions:

01 - Place avocado, cottage cheese, lemon juice, and minced garlic into a food processor or blender.
02 - Process until mixture is completely smooth, scraping down the sides as necessary.
03 - Add chives, black pepper, and sea salt; pulse briefly to evenly distribute.
04 - Taste the dip and modify seasoning with additional lemon juice or salt if needed.
05 - For spice, blend in crushed red pepper flakes. For richness, drizzle in olive oil and blend again.
06 - Transfer to a serving bowl and garnish with extra chives or olive oil if desired. Enjoy immediately with fresh vegetables, whole grain crackers, or on sandwiches.

# Expert Tips:

01 -
  • It's creamy without being heavy, and cottage cheese brings a protein boost that actually keeps you satisfied.
  • Ready in under ten minutes with just a blender and a cutting board.
  • Works as a dip, spread, or even a lighter base for grain bowls.
02 -
  • Don't skip tasting before serving—salt and lemon juice are your control buttons for making this dip taste alive rather than flat.
  • Avocado oxidizes quickly, so if you're making this more than a couple hours ahead, press plastic wrap directly onto the surface to keep air off the dip itself.
03 -
  • The best avocado for this is one that's ripe but still holds its shape—if it's too soft, the dip can taste slightly bitter and watery.
  • Use a food processor over a blender if you have one; it gives you better control and stops you from accidentally over-blending into avocado butter.
